Nestled in the picturesque town of Knighton, the Offa's Dyke Centre serves as a gateway to the historic Offa's Dyke Path. This museum is dedicated to the ancient earthwork that marks the border between England and Wales, offering visitors a unique insight into the region's rich heritage and the natural beauty of the surrounding landscape.

Getting There
-
Car
If you are driving a car, make your way to Knighton in Radnorshire. From the A489, take the exit towards Knighton. Continue straight onto West Street. The Offa's Dyke Centre is located at West St, Knighton LD7 1EN. There is on-street parking available nearby, though it may be limited. Be sure to check for any parking restrictions.
-
Public Transport
To reach the Offa's Dyke Centre via public transport, you can take a bus to Knighton. Check the local bus schedules, as services may vary. Once you arrive at the Knighton bus station, the Centre is approximately a 10-minute walk away. Head southeast on Broad Street, then turn left onto West Street, and continue straight until you arrive at the Centre located at West St, Knighton LD7 1EN.
-
Walking
If you are already in Knighton and wish to walk to the Offa's Dyke Centre, start from the town centre and head towards Broad Street. Continue to West Street, where you will find the Centre. This pleasant walk should take around 10 minutes, and you will pass various shops and cafes along the way.
